Is Nashua tutoring near me a good way to prepare for high-stakes tests?
Yes! In fact, many students come to us for help with standardized testing. New Hampshire has a Statewide Assessment System (NH SAS) that begins standardized testing in third grade with exams in Mathematics and English. Juniors in high school also take a Science NH SAS, plus an "SAT School Day" where they take the famous college admissions exam in a familiar environment. Your Verbal score counts as your NH SAS in English, and your Math score is your NH SAS in math. If you were thinking that the SAT wasn't scary enough, your prayers have been answered!
Thankfully, Nashua tutoring can help guide your test prep. For example, you are allowed to use a calculator on one half of the SAT Math section, but double-checking every answer requires more time than you actually have. Your instructor can show you when and how to use the resources available to you so that you make the most of the time allotted. Similarly, there is no penalty for guessing on the SAT. If you're ever unsure on a question, you should take a guess and move on instead of trying to puzzle it out.
